Historical Background and Origin

The Precious Blood Chaplet traces its origin to Catholic tradition, emphasizing the redemptive power of Christ’s blood. Its development is attributed to Barnabas Nwoye, who popularized the devotion, reflecting deep Scriptural roots and the symbolic 33 beads honoring Jesus’ earthly years.

The Role of Barnabas Nwoye in the Chaplet’s Development

Barnabas Nwoye, a young Nigerian man, played a pivotal role in popularizing the Precious Blood Chaplet. He received divine inspiration to create this devotion, emphasizing the redemptive power of Christ’s blood. The chaplet, consisting of 33 beads symbolizing Jesus’ 33 years on earth, includes prayers like the Our Father, honoring the sacrifice and mercy of the Precious Blood. Nwoye’s work has made this devotion accessible and meaningful for many, fostering spiritual growth and healing through its recitation.

Roots in Catholic Tradition and Scripture

The Precious Blood Chaplet is deeply rooted in Catholic tradition and Scripture, drawing inspiration from the Eucharist and the sacrifice of Christ. The blood of Jesus, shed for redemption, is a central theme in the Bible, particularly in John 6:53-56 and Revelation 5:9. The chaplet reflects this tradition by honoring the blood as a symbol of mercy and salvation. Its prayers, such as “O Blood and Water,” are reminiscent of St. Faustina’s Divine Mercy devotion, emphasizing God’s love and forgiveness.

Recommended Times for Prayer

The Chaplet is ideally prayed at three o’clock, the “Hour of Mercy,” to align with Jesus’ death on the cross. It is also recommended to recite it on Fridays, especially during Lent, to reflect on Christ’s Passion. Sundays and Mondays during Advent are traditional times for this devotion, fostering a deeper connection to the redemption brought by the Precious Blood. Praying consistently at these times enhances spiritual focus and devotion to Christ’s sacrifice.

Similarities with the Divine Mercy Chaplet

The Precious Blood Chaplet shares striking similarities with the Divine Mercy Chaplet, both emphasizing God’s mercy and redemption. Both devotions use prayer beads, structured prayers, and focus on the salvific power of Christ’s blood. Like the Divine Mercy Chaplet, the Precious Blood Chaplet includes repetitions of specific prayers, such as the “Eternal Father” and “Glory Be,” and is often prayed for mercy, forgiveness, and protection. Both also highlight the significance of praying at 3 o’clock, a time associated with Christ’s Passion.
